Camu camu is moving into metabolic-microbiome nutrition

Amazonian camu camu is shifting from vitamin-C positioning into a broader metabolic, liver-health, and gut-microbiome story.

Camu camu has usually been treated as an Amazonian vitamin-C ingredient. The more interesting read is that it is being pulled toward metabolic and microbiome positioning. Recent human work points to liver-fat and liver-enzyme movement in overweight adults, while the older preclinical base keeps the gut-microbiome mechanism alive. That gives brands a way to move beyond simple antioxidant language into a more differentiated metabolic-support product.

For consumers, the first version is likely a capsule, stick pack, or functional beverage positioned around metabolic resilience, post-meal balance, liver wellness, and gut support. The buyer is not the person looking for another generic vitamin C. It is the consumer who already understands glucose, liver markers, fatty liver risk, and the gut-health connection but does not want a drug-like product.

The early markets are premium wellness channels where metabolic health is already a subscription category: the U.S., Canada, Brazil, Japan, South Korea, Singapore, and parts of Western Europe. The first strong commercial versions will need supply discipline because camu camu quality, polyphenol standardization, acidity, and origin story all matter. A weak version becomes another sour superfruit powder; a strong version becomes a branded metabolic-microbiome ingredient.

The companies to watch are botanical ingredient houses, direct-selling nutrition brands, glucose-response platforms, and longevity clinics that can make the product understandable without overclaiming. The signal gets stronger when brands pair camu camu with measured outcomes, standardized polyphenols, and gut-health language that stays in a wellness lane.
